Need to be at the top? Add your business
-
Weather
283 Stiver St,Russell, ON K4R 1G8 -
Triangle Pump Service Limited
2565 Del Zotto Ave,Gloucester, ON K1T 3V6 -
Wildlife Management
6547 Bank St,Metcalfe, ON K0A 2P0 -
INDOOR AIR QUALITY OTTAWA
1850 Ira Morgan Way,Metcalfe, ON K0A 2P0 -
Shibata Bio Consultants Inc
Ottawa,Ottawa, ON K2C 2Y4 -
Agat Labratories
6 Antares Dr, Unit 7,Nepean, ON K2E 8A9 -
Earth FX
2363 Ulster,Ottawa, ON -
Terrapex Environmental
2700 Lancaster Rd, U 100a,Ottawa, ON K1B 4T7 -
Detox Environmental Ltd
322 Bennett Rd, Bldg Offic,Kemptville, ON K0G 1J0 -
Innovative Environmental Solutions
81 Waterford Dr,Nepean, ON K2E 7V4 -
TG International Limited
33 Georgian Priv,Ottawa, ON K2C 3P4 -
Inair Environmental Ltd
1390 Prince of Wales Dr,Ottawa, ON K2C 3N6 -
Indoor Air Quality
2285C St Laurent Blvd, UNIT 10,Ottawa, ON K1G 4Z6 -
Kilgour and Associates
2285C St Laurent Blvd,Ottawa, ON K1G 4Z6 -
GPEC International Ltd
2880 Sheffield Rd, U 3,Ottawa, ON K1B 1A4 -
Environmental Mgmt Consulting
241 Pleasant Park Rd,Ottawa, ON K1H 5M4 -
Inland Technologies Canada Inc
50 Airport Road,Gloucester, ON K1V 9B3 -
Greenough Environmental Consulting Inc
29 Capital Dr,Nepean, ON K2G 0E7 -
Indoor Air Quality Ottawa
Ottawa, ONK2P 2K4 -
Live For Green Inc.
-
Environmental Solutions Remediation Svc
177 Colonnade S, S 100,Nepean, ON K2E 7J4 -
Heritage Research Associates Inc
962 Blythdale Rd,Ottawa, ON K2A 3N7 -
Green & Gold Inc
99 Seneca St,Ottawa, ON K1S 4X8 -
SI Ross Environment Research Limited
1 200 11 Morrison Drive,Ottawa, ON -
Packman G A & Associates
1827 Woodward Dr,Ottawa, ON K2C 0P9